Hi Carl, the yellow Merlin engined car did look a little like a Scimitar but was in fact a one off car built by John Dodds, father of Paul Dodds who is a member of Surrey Muscle. John still owns the car and it lives in Spain. If you go on the Surrey Muscle web site and go to 'The Beast' it makes some fascinating reading, especially the court case about this car.
